Output 3f17ce62bcfd027acd21835d3ee435c9010afd4182e7ad30d981c7bc90eca84e:0

value
48583886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 431a33458f17bd8f30bd2e109875e1b4c3f05afc OP_EQUAL
address
ME1xti9P1nvBMpdV1XRCB2w6yzxbxoWXqd
transaction
3f17ce62bcfd027acd21835d3ee435c9010afd4182e7ad30d981c7bc90eca84e
spent
true